Output 2963a5e66ea88327ce1189f8be8c8ddac7a5a2221f9ff437edab4d7192834406:0

value
36480680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e161001614303a24849abb187a003c9ae386bb8a OP_EQUAL
address
3NEiAQZwbgnTPjuVqZ8RxLD6EnKPgo3XFf
transaction
2963a5e66ea88327ce1189f8be8c8ddac7a5a2221f9ff437edab4d7192834406
confirmations
258847
spent
true